The expanded risk quantification and analytics component is based on Bayesian scenario calculation, a proven and advanced means to produce the complex operational risk models that experts agree are the best way to measure risk exposure and aid in decision making.
The Bayesian modeling technique provides a simple, yet robust way of combining existing data and knowledge in the form of probabilities, while keeping uncertainties in the data and knowledge explicit. These principles are used to model complex real-world problems in a unified framework. The methods for the MEGA GRC Suite were developed by Probayes, a French-based company with significant expertise in probabilistic software applications.
The measurement and modeling of operational risk has become more essential within many industries, but especially for banks and insurance companies that must adhere to the Basel II and Solvency II regulations, which require alignment of capital reserves with potential risks. As those regulations are adopted by more countries, banks and insurers around the world will need the means to meticulously measure risk exposure.

MEGA Plans NATO Architectural Framework Offering
MEGA, the industry pioneer in business process analysis (BPA) and enterprise architecture (EA) for nearly 20 years, today announced plans to offer a new adaptation of the MEGA Modeling Suite to support the NATO Architecture Framework (NAF).
This follows the recent introduction of the MEGA Suite for DoDAF, another extension of the MEGA Modeling Suite that supports the Department of Defense Architecture Framework (DoDAF). MEGA also offers other standardized framework, model, and library support for The Open Group Architecture Framework (TOGAF), the US Federal Enterprise Architecture Framework (FEAF), IT City Planning, IT Infrastructure Library (ITIL), and Enhanced Telecom Operations Map (eTOM).
The NAF provides standardized guidance, rules, and product descriptions for developing, presenting, and communicating architectures for communications and IT systems. NATO's complex programs require a structured, standardized approach through architectural frameworks. NATO's challenges, such as the increased need for the NATO Response Force, put very high demands on information and communications technology.
The NAF ensures a common understanding to compare and integrate architectures within NATO. Its primary use is for development of large-scale defense and security systems where multiple contractors contribute specialized components that must be integrated into a single system. The NAF helps optimize processes, improve the use and deployment of resources, and contribute to better decision making to insure successful NATO programs.
Several projects involving European government agencies and private contractors are underway using the NAF. It is expected to become even more important in France, as that country returns to NATO's military command for the first time since 1966.

The DoDAF Suite is a new solution based on the MEGA Modeling Suite to specifically support the Department of Defense Architecture Framework (DoDAF).
The DoDAF, so named because it originated with the US Department of Defense (DoD) and is a requirement for DoD agencies and contractors to use in developing architectures, has become an international standard for the world's largest defence, aerospace, and security organizations. The DoDAF is applicable to all large organizations that require structured, repeatable methods to plan and implement organizational change and deploy new technologies. It is used to visualize, represent, and understand complicated operational and systems architectures, and provide support for decision-making, all based on standard descriptions.
